The Black Stars failed to win their fourth game of the competition after they were shocked in Omdurman

Ghana failed to secure their place in the 2021 Africa Cup of Nations as they lost their first game in the qualifiers 1-0 to Sudan in Omdurman on Tuesday

A late mistake by John Boye gave the North African  country a crucial winner to open the group wide for any country apart from Sao Tome to qualify.

After a pulsating first-half, Sudan failed to capitalise on Ghana’s slow start to match an early goal.

Abdelrahman Mohamed came close to score by the 33rd minute but goalkeeper Fatau Dauda saved the day.

After the break, Jordan Ayew combined with Wakaso Mubarak to set up Caleb Ekuban but the striker could not find the target.

Christopher Nettey came on very late in the game to replace Tariq Fosu as the Asante Kotoko defender made his second appearance for the Black Stars in a row.

With few minutes remaining to full time, Abdelrahman rose above defender John Boye to head in the winner after meeting a cross from his teammate.

Despite the defeat, Ghana still lead Group C with nine points, tied with South Africa and they have two more games in the qualifiers to qualify for the Afcon.
